Telstra accounted for the bulk of net additions with 442,000 followed by Optus on 103,000 net additions. Both operators have made significant gains from their postpaid subscriber growth as a result of attractively priced plans, smartphone handsets and services. Further, the operators were also able to benefit from VHA's loss of 130,000 as customers left the operator's network following poor customer and network service, which had received widespread coverage. In relation to this, it was noted by the Telecommunications Industry Ombudsman (TIO) that the number of customer complaints had risen by 31% in the first quarter of 2011, with Vodafone together with Telstra and Optus leading the charge. According to the Australian Communications Consumers Action Network (ACCAN) CEO, Teresa Corbin: "The industry will point the finger at Vodafone and say, yet again, that there is no problem. The company is deploying fixed wireless internet services to 4% of the Australian population where neither NBN nor satellite reach. The company recently acquired 2.3GHz and 3.4GHz of spectrum from Austar, a subscription TV company, in a deal worth AUD120mn.
